MAJOR GENERAL TIMOTHY J. MCMAHON Maj. Gen. Timothy J. McMahon is Commander, 20th Air Force, Air Force Space Command, and Commander, Task Force 214, U.S. Strategic Command, Francis E. Warren Air Force Base, Wyo. He is responsible for the nation's ICBM force, including three operational space wings with more than 9,500 peopleGeneral McMahon entered the Air Force in 1970 after graduating from Quincy College in Quincy, Ill. He was commissioned through the Officer Training School in 1971. After missile operations duty at Francis E. Warren Air Force Base and Vandenberg Air Force Base, Calif., he held staff assignments at Strategic Air Command headquarters, the Air Staff, and at Air Force Space Command headquarters. General McMahon commanded the 13th Missile Warning Squadron at Clear Air Force Station, Alaska, the 21st Operations Group at Peterson Air Force Base, Colo., and the 341st Missile Wing at Malmstrom Air Force Base, Mont. He then returned to Offutt Air Force Base, Neb., as Deputy Director of Operations and Logistics with U.S. Strategic Command.
